| ⇢ | A | PcapLogger added | |
| ⇢ | A | logger added | |
| ⇢ | A | DummyDriver added | |
| ⇢ | A | PcapLoop added | |
| ⇢ | A | PcapDriver added |
| ⇢ | B | PcapLoop.run() added | |
| ⇢ | A | DummyDriver.__init__() added | |
| ⇢ | A | PcapLoop.__init__() added | |
| ⇢ | A | logger.close() added | |
| ⇢ | A | PcapDriver._close() added | |
| ⇢ | A | PcapDriver.__init__() added | |
| ⇢ | A | DummyDriver._read() added | |
| ⇢ | A | PcapDriver._read() added | |
| ⇢ | A | PcapLogger.onOpen() added | |
| ⇢ | A | logger.open() added | |
| ⋮ | view more | ||
| B | ↘ | F | Driver.read() got worse |